**Minor Update 1.0.22.EA**

 

- Fixed a bug where handoffs to tower weren't happening for specific approach types.

 

- Fixed a bug where visual approaches would clear you down to 1000 feet.

 

- Fixed a bug where "intercept the localizer" wasn't being called on visual approaches.

 

- Fixed a bug where transition altitudes were incorrectly calculated on the destination airport.

 

- Fixed a bug where go around altitudes were being set way too high.

 

- Continued work on fixing and removing hard to understand accents in the Basic Voice Model.

 

- Continued work and fixes for descent profiles on STARs.

 

- Changed the way descent instructions are calculated for STARs with no restrictions; should be much better and easier to understand.

 

- Auto reply for "Verify information X" now working correctly.

 

- Added confirmation for new cruise altitude so you don't accidentally get given the wrong altitude if the AI misinterpreted what you said.

 

- Fixed a bug where "X miles from IF" was being calculated incorrectly.

BeyondATC sound output to headset:

1. Start BeyondATC

2. Click speaker icon on taskbar -> Click Select a sound output -> Scroll to Volume mixer -> Click More mixer settings (Cogwheel) -> BeyondATC -> Expand -> Output device

Minor Update 1.0.23.EA
- Added Premium Irish Voice Set.

- Added more Premium Swedish Voices.

- Added British Avgeek as Co-pilot.

- Added FlyBy Simulations as Co-pilot.

- Added error handling for program crashes.

- Replaced "line up and cleared for takeoff" with "cleared for takeoff".

- Center handoffs say "radar contact" or "identified" in ICAO.

- Continued work on descents and approaches.
